Hey to all again just thought id post some pics of my now tosted disco!:doh: A bit of routine welding under the front drivers arch turned into a nightmare when a short in some dodgy wiring under the window switches from a previous owner decided it was going to try and kill her off! The only explanation i can come up with as to how it shorted is that one of the battery leads was touching the body whilst the mig was on and created a 240v circuit causing the dodgy wiring to give up! anyway some pics,

There is some bad news chaps that car is now full of toxic fumes and small toxic particles all over the place in there.

I recommend thick rubber gloves, goggles and face mask for a start if your going to pull bits out, be warned its not healthy stuff

We always weld vehicles with 2 people so one does the welding and the other passes tools, makes tea and fire watches.
